What is Plate Tectonics?

Back

The theory explaining the structure and movement of the Earth's lithosphere, which is divided into tectonic plates that float on the semi-fluid asthenosphere.

What is Sea Floor Spreading?

Back

The process that adds new oceanic crust to the ocean floor at mid-ocean ridges, causing the plates to move apart.

What is a Transform Boundary?

Back

A type of plate boundary where two tectonic plates slide past each other horizontally, often causing earthquakes.

What is a Divergent Boundary?

Back

A plate boundary where two tectonic plates move away from each other, leading to the formation of new crust.

What is a Convergent Boundary?

Back

A plate boundary where two tectonic plates collide, leading to subduction or mountain formation.

What is Subduction?

Back

The process where one tectonic plate moves under another and sinks into the mantle, often causing volcanic activity.

What is Pangaea?

Back

The supercontinent that existed around 300 million years ago, which eventually broke apart to form the continents we know today.
